(Yicai Global) Oct. 29 -- Youon Technology recently signed a cooperative framework agreement with UK-based Cycle.land, Youon's fourth overseas partner after those in Russia, India and Malaysia, the company told investors today on the interactive platform at the Shanghai Stock Exchange.

The two struck their exclusive partnership deal after talks lasting one year. They will deploy the first batch of 1,000 Youon dockless bikes in London in March through their UK joint venture. Cycle.land, founded in 2016 at the University of Oxford, which bills itself as the Airbnb of bicycles as private cycle owners similarly rent them out, will take charge of distributing and managing Youon's velocipedes, scientific resource-sharing online networking platform China Science and Technology Network reported today.
Youon's bike-sharing plan has won approval from London authorities. The company will put out its first batch of bikes in core sectors of the English capital and continue doing so based on user behavior and city regulations.

Jiangsu province-based Youon, China's first listed bike sharer, is the only domestic firm which provides public bicycles and shared bike, moped and electric bike rentals. China has 1.1 million cycles-for-hire rolling in 252 cities whose annual ridership hit 800 million by the end of last year, various media reported.
